    <p>Magic Mike XXL - some great choreography, especially the end scenes, but not half as good as the first movie. There's just no plot, and fun as some of the events are, it's not sustainable for an entire feature length film. Some of the dialogue is terrible/cringey too, but nice chests and abs to look at.</p>
    <p> </p>
    <p>The Dark Horse - Cliff Curtis really is excellent, and holds the whole movie together. There are some sweet moments, and refreshingly for a NZ movie, there were only a few places where I winced at the dialogue or acting. But it's not a flick I would watch again.</p>
